Utility Worker-Public Works
The City of Napavine is accepting applications for the position of Utility Worker.
Position reports to the Public Works Director.
FSLA Status: Union/Non-Exempt/Just Cause and is a full-time position.
Salary Schedule (2026): $28.22-$35.82 per hour / $4,889.73-$6,207.22 monthly-plus benefits.
General Statements:
Under the supervision of the Public Works Director or designee, the Utility Worker performs a wide range of semi-skilled to skilled manual and technical work involving the construction, installation, operation, maintenance, and repair of the City’s water distribution system, sewer collection system, pumping stations, streets, parks, equipment, and facilities.
Work requires the use of standard and specialized tools, power-driven equipment, and heavy machinery. Duties may include operation of trucks, backhoes, mowers, and specialized vehicles. Work is performed both independently and as part of a crew, and employees are expected to exercise sound judgment, follow safety regulations, and respond to emergency situations.
